| The Official Rangers Thread Since todays football isn't exactly the best place to post random rangers news, and alot of the stuff doesn't deserve its own thread, here we go.
Firstly we'll start with, Buffel and Ehiogu have returned to full training today with a bounce match against QoS, with a 2-0 win. Gow and Burke were the scorers. Gow being motm.
Buffel looks to have bulked up a bit though, i'd like to see him get a fresh start under walter.
